在前端开发中,jQuery 是一款广泛使用的 JavaScript 库,它为开发者提供了简化 HTML 文档遍历、事件处理、动画以及 Ajax 交互的 API。开发过程中,开发者通常会遇到各种输入和数据处理的问题,其中之一就是空串的处理。本文将深入探讨 jQuery 中空串的定义、应用场景以及最佳处理方法。
什么是空串
在计算机编程中,空串通常表示一个没有任何字符的字符串。在 JavaScript 中,我们可以通过以下方式定义一个空串:
let emptyString = "";
在 jQuery 中,空串也被广泛使用,比如在 DOM 操作、事件处理及 AJAX 请求等场景中。
jQuery 中空串的应用场景
空串在 jQuery 的应用场景主要包括但不限于:
- DOM 操作:创建或替换元素内容时,如果使用空串,可能会清空元素内容。
- 表单处理:在表单字段验证中,使用空串来判断用户输入是否有效。
- AJAX 请求:在 AJAX 回调函数中,可能需要使用空串来构建动态内容。
如何处理 jQuery 中的空串
在 jQuery 中处理空串时,开发者常常需要考虑多种场景。以下是一些常见的处理方法:
1. 判断空串
在 jQuery 中,可以使用简单的条件语句判断一个字符串是否为空。示例如下:
if (myString === "") {
console.log("这是一个空串");
}
2. 清空元素内容
想要清空某个 DOM 元素的内容,可以直接将内容设置为空串:
$("#myElement").html("");
3. 设置默认值
在某些情况下,可能需要为空串设置默认值,可以使用 jQuery 的 || 操作符:
let displayText = myString || "默认值";
4. 验证输入
表单验证时,如果用户未输入内容,可以通过以下判断:
if ($("#myInput").val() === "") {
alert("请输入内容");
}
处理空串的最佳实践
为了有效地处理 jQuery 中的空串,以下是一些建议:
- 始终核实用户输入:在处理表单和用户输入时,务必进行核实,以避免潜在的错误。
- 使用清晰的错误提示:当用户输入为空串时,提供清晰的错误提示可以改善用户体验。
- 避免不必要的空串操作:在处理 DOM 时,尽量避免频繁地使用空串,可能会导致性能损耗。
结论
空串在 jQuery 开发中是一个常见的概念,它在 DOM 操作、表单处理以及 AJAX 请求中都有着广泛的应用。了解如何正确判断和处理空串,能够显著提高前端开发的效率和用户体验。希望通过本篇文章,您能够掌握 jQuery 中空串的定义、应用场景及最佳处理方法。感谢您阅读完这篇文章,期待这些信息能帮助您在开发过程中更好地应对空串带来的挑战。
- 相关评论
- 我要评论
-